Adaptive Reuse . Century Hall Apartments

Built in 1910 as a five-story open-plan meeting space called Red Men Hall, the Italian Revival and Craftsman-style building is on the National Register of Historic Places. To retain the inherent historic flavor, Architectural Concepts’ design preserved a portion of the original mezzanine that retains the original exposed brick. The stair tower was reused to house a smaller switchback stair while adding a new elevator.

Client Housing Development Corporation
Location Reading . PA
Size 15 Apartment Units
Completion December . 2001
Cost $1.3 Million
